Output 24e63f638303628f431f92728689095bf24ce3cabb2a3936602bbdec2b71382d:534

value
3421
script pubkey
OP_0 OP_PUSHBYTES_20 92608d3f91ef8ae15c204023960eec338a98ba67
address
bc1qjfsg60u3a79wzhpqgq3evrhvxw9f3wn8xxfc65
transaction
24e63f638303628f431f92728689095bf24ce3cabb2a3936602bbdec2b71382d
spent
true